The Garden City Backyard Ultra returns to Glenvale, Queensland, Australia on the third Sunday of October 2026. Nestled at the Toowoomba Showgrounds, this expansive green space provides runners with a diverse and challenging course that weaves through manicured lawns and forested areas. Race morning presents cool yet comfortable temperatures averaging around 20 degrees Celsius as participants gather for their chosen distance—ranging from a brisk 6K to multi-night ultra-distance challenges. The hard, dry ground ensures consistent conditions throughout the day. As dawn breaks, runners can anticipate an early start when it's still cool but quickly warm with increasing sunlight. The course design offers varied landscapes, including open fields and intimate forested areas, creating unique experiences for each segment of the race. A moderate UV index means sunscreen is advisable; wind speeds average around 13 kilometers per hour, which might add some challenges during longer stretches. Camping options are available ranging from one to four nights at these prices: - One-night camping: $30 - Two-nights camping: $60 - Three-nights camping: $90 Participants must meet age requirements and bring identification for bib verification. About Glenvale
Learn more about the host city, Glenvale.
Glenvale is a semi-rural residential locality in the Toowoomba Region, Queensland, Australia. It is a suburb of Toowoomba. In the 2021 census, Glenvale had a population of 8,120 people.
